Performance of Greenhouse for Growth Promotionof a Plant with Supplemental LED Light Using Photovoltaic Power Generated by the See-Through Solar Cells
Abstract
To construct the technical foundation of the growth promotion of Pea plants using short-time irradiation of blue LED light in addition to the natural daylight, we designed the irradiation equipment that consisted of blue LED light and see-through solar cells. See-through solar cells are amorphous silicon solar cells capable of passing light (light transparency of 10%) while generating electricity as shown in Fig.1. The power generated by a solar cell was used for supplemental lighting system(Downs et. al.1957,Takano et. al 1996,Lin 2000).. The aim of this study was to obtain basic knowledge on efficient supplemental lighting to establish plant growth and to design the irradiation equipment that consisted of blue LED light that consisted of blue LED light and see-through solar cells.
